• 8 heures
  • Moyenne

Ce cours est visible gratuitement en ligne.

course.header.alt.is_video

course.header.alt.is_certifying

J'ai tout compris !

Mis à jour le 02/02/2022

Implémenter une architecture pérenne sur Android

Connectez-vous ou inscrivez-vous gratuitement pour bénéficier de toutes les fonctionnalités de ce cours !

Compétences évaluées

  • Maîtriser l'architecture component et le ViewModel
  • Question 1

    Quels sont les 2 principes de l’architecture component ?

    • La séparation des préoccupations et l’interface graphique Model-Driven

    • Une classe gérant les appels réseaux et une manipulant le modèle avec l’interface graphique

    • Un présenteur modifiant des modèles de données et un contrôleur manipulant les appels réseaux

  • Question 2

    Quels sont les éléments de l’architecture component ?

    • Le contrôleur, le viewmodel, le usecase et les couches réseaux

    • Le contrôleur, le presenteur, le model et la vue

    • Le contrôleur, le viewmodel,  les livedata, le repository et les sources de données

  • Question 3

    Pour créer un ViewModel, il faut…

    • créer une classe qui hérite de la classe ViewModel.

    • créer une interface qui hérite de l’interface Model.

    • créer une classe qui récupère les sources de données.